http://www.newsvend.com - Internet users now trust the news they read online more than the news they watch on television.

This is according to the results of a survey carried out by Ofcom, which wanted to look at how media-literate British adults have become.

The results showed that 58 per cent of internet users said they trusted the news websites they use, while only 54 per cent said they trusted the television news programmes they watch.

Ofcom's survey results are indicative of a society moving increasingly towards the web for their news, and away from traditional news sources like newspapers and television.
